Statutory Reporting & Policy Advice Manager Jobs in Cape Town, South Africa at Vivo Energy

Job Purpose:

As the Statutory Reporting & Policy Advice Manager, you will be one of the principal contacts for complex IFRS accounting matters. You will be the subject matter expert on IFRS accounting matters and provide critical guidance, training and advice to the group. This role will be a key interface with the external audit team, co-ordinating the audit effort across the group and ensuring an effective audit.

Reports to: Head of Group Reporting & Policy Advice
